What are you expecting? What do you want when you go to church? Why are you really there? What is it you are seeking? Are you just going to hear the choir sing? Or to hear the Preacher Preach so you can be entertain? What do we expect from your encounter with other people? I we are we are w are making the same mistake the lame man did when he was carried daily to the gate call Beautiful. Why you say that Preacher? Well I am glad you asked? So often we approach people the same way this lame man did. We are looking for what they are going to do for us. We are looking for what we can get from them. We aren't looking for what it is that GOD wants to do in us or through us. I call this a get over spirit. The person with a get over spirit is always looking for someone or something to help him get over his problem. He's looking for what he can take from others, or what they will give him freely, which is no different than alms-begging- without any effort or responsibility on his part. People with a get over spirit are users' They use people but don't really love them. They latch onto people and seek to take from them what they desire or lust after - it may be sex, money whatever they get. They have little interest in other people apart from what they can get from them that will help them make it from day to tomorrow. GOD calls us to see HIM when we see other people. He calls us either to give to other people as HE would give to them, or to receive from other people as if we are receiving from the Lord Himself. When we go to Church, we are to go with an expectation that GOD is going to speak to our hearts and heal our lameness. When we encounter other people, we are to regard them with love and compassion - open to receive what good things they may say to us to encourage us in the Lord Jesus, and also open to say and give to them whatever the Lord prompts us to say and give. Be Bless! Your humble servant Minister Harvey Pickett

Rev. Harvey Pickett Motto – The Bridge I want to build is to help men cross over to GOD. Matthew 28:19-Go ye therefore, and teach all nations, baptizing them in the name of the Father, and of the Son, and the Holy Spirit. 20 – Teaching them to observe all things whatsoever I have commanded you; and lo I am with you always, even unto the end of the age. (Amen) Rev. Harvey Pickett is an associated Minister at the Garden of Prayer Baptist Church. Located in Broadview IL, under the leadership of Pastor Johnnie R. Haynie. Rev. Pickett has been a preacher of the gospel of Jesus Christ for more then 15 years. Ministering to those of all ages and races. He gives special attention to those who are bonded by drugs and alcohol. Rev. Harvey Pickett has founded many ministries through out the city of Chicago helping the lost, the homeless, the sick, and bewilder. This anointed man of GOD feels that the Lord is developing a ministry that will bless mankind. The beginning of this purpose is to launch out on the web to open the channels of communication, plus teach sound doctrine according to the word of GOD. Striving to fulfill the purpose of the Lord concerning this anointed man of GOD. Rev. Harvey Pickett is a theologian with studies in Hermeneutics, Baptist Doctrine, Old Testament introduction, Old Testament Theology, New Testament introduction, New Testament Theology, Christian Ethics, Pastoral Care and Counseling and many other in depth classes. 2 Peter 3:18 – (Says) But grow in grace, and in the knowledge of our Lord and Savior, Jesus Christ. To Him be the glory both now and forever, Amen. So come let iron sharpen iron and let us all grow and help one another together.
